    Arcadia will be releasing a barrel aged (for 22 months) supply of Cereal Killer Barleywine Ale. It's the first release of barrel aged Cereal Killer since its Gold Medal win at the 2009 GABF.
    • Barrel Aged Cereal Killer (10% ABV): A 22 month aged barleywine, brewed in English-style tradition, full-bodied with robust malty flavors like caramel, toffee, molasses and dark fruit notes, subtle citrus finish from the hops. Cellar-aging evolves the flavor into a sherry-like aroma, available in 12 oz. bottles. IBUs: 60
    Arcadia is also releasing a barrel aged (for 22 mo) Imperial Stout for the first time ever.
    • Barrel Aged Imperial Stout (9.5% ABV): A 22 month aged Imperial Stout with a rich mouth feel, aroma consists of dark roasted malts and blackstrap molasses with a hint of smoke, flavor notes of coffee, bittersweet cocoa, black licorice and hints of prune. A generous addition of hops provides complexity and an astringent finish. Available in 12 oz. bottles. IBUs: 82
    Projected time frame for these releases is between November and December. Both will be in very short supply.
